Output 5ae32cb3647578e9052d6de397bec3d4aa774bda681925203259bbe039e9d150:4

value
28894380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06f20fb84e64a0eda402d823178a662d1af121ef OP_EQUAL
address
32KjxR5wrKrXNj4WUbPuMzEXmbRvfvujbb
transaction
5ae32cb3647578e9052d6de397bec3d4aa774bda681925203259bbe039e9d150
confirmations
372238
spent
true